Apple iPad 3 press event on March 7th

The Cupertino-based electronics king, Apple Inc. (NASDAQAAPL) has now started emailing out invitations for the unveiling of its much talked about and much speculated Apple iPad 3, which will be held on an event on March 7th.

A web site, The Inquirer described that the picture of the iPad 3 was visible in the invitation email. “Fortunately the clue is in the picture, and from what we can see, it is a picture of a very shiny looking Ipad 3. So unless this is the launch of a brand of polish for Apple Ipad screens, we can only assume that it is the invitation to the release of the third tablet in the series,” The inquirer stated.

The details of the invitation did not specifically state the debut of the iPad 3 but it does show an image of a hand touching the iPad’s Calendar app icon for March 7, together with a simple message, “We have something you really have to see. And touch.”

The launch’s venue will stick to Apple’s previous two iPads launch events, which is at the (YBCA) Yerba Buena Center for the Arts, San Francisco.

Apple’s invitation was first reported by Wall Street Journal and ultimately confirmed the rumor of the unveiling first put forward by the website imore.

A spring launch of what many believe to be the iPad 3 would fall in line with the timing for the first two generations of Apple tablets.

The rumor of the US launch on March 7th is now confirmed and the European launch speculated to be on March 23rd should also hold some truth in it. From there onwards, we should see the iPad 3 being shipped to the rest of the world.
